What are Underground Storage Tank Systems?

Underground Storage Tank systems are tanks along with the underground piping that has at least 10% of their total volume underground.

Some of the storage tanks that are exempt from the federal regulations on USTs are;

  • Farm and residential tanks of 1,100 gallons or less capacity holding motor fuel used for noncommercial purposes.
  • Tanks storing heating oil used on the premises where it is stored.
  • Tanks of 110 gallons or less capacity.

Which process produces the energy radiated by the star when it becomes a main sequence star?

Answers

The process that produces the energy radiated by stars is nuclear fusion in the core.
For a star on the main sequence, it's the fusion of hydrogen nuclei into helium.
